Sevilla star to solve Arsenal’s defensive midfield problems?

Arsenal are weighing up a January move for defensive midfielder Grzegorz Krychowiak, according to reports in Italy.
The 24-year-old only joined Sevilla this summer from French club Remis for £3.5m, but he has reportedly impressed Arsene Wenger so much that the Gunners boss is considering a bid for his services.
Arsenal were in the market for a holding player during the summer and the north London club have been linked with moves for Real Madrid's Sami Khedira and Sporting Lisbon's William Carvalho.
However, Wenger was unable to bring in any targets for that position and as such he is expected to renew his search in January.
And, according to TMW, Krychowiak is the man Wenger has identified to solve Arsenal's defensive midfield problems.
The Poland international has been a regular fixture in the Sevilla team this season, helping them defy the odds and climb to second in the La Liga table after nine games.
